配置ISP节点
生成CONTEXT_FILE文件
mkdir /u01/prod/inst/virtualext
cd $COMMON_TOP/clone/bin
perl adclonectx.pl contextfile=/u01/prod/inst/apps/prod_r1213/appl/admin/prod_r1213.xml outfile=/u01/prod/inst/virtualext/prod_ext.xml
按照提示完成下面步骤:
Target System Hostname (virtual or normal) [r1213] : ext
Target System Database SID : prod
Target System Database Server Node [ext] : r1213
Target System Database Domain Name [home.net] :
Target System Base Directory : /u01/prod
Target System Tools ORACLE_HOME Directory [/u01/prod/apps/tech_st/10.1.2] :
Target System Web ORACLE_HOME Directory [/u01/prod/apps/tech_st/10.1.3] :
Target System APPL_TOP Directory [/u01/prod/apps/apps_st/appl] :
Target System COMMON_TOP Directory [/u01/prod/apps/apps_st/comn] :
Target System Instance Home Directory [/u01/prod/inst] :
Username for the Applications File System Owner [appltest] :
Group for the Applications File System Owner [dba] :
Target System Root Service [enabled] :
Target System Web Entry Point Services [enabled] :
Target System Web Application Services [enabled] :
Target System Batch Processing Services [enabled] :
Target System Other Services [disabled] :
Do you want to preserve the Display [r1213:1.0] (y/n) : y
Do you want the the target system to have the same port values as the source system (y/n) [y] ? : n
Target System Port Pool [0-99] : 0
Report file located at /u01/prod/inst/apps/prod_ext/admin/out/portpool.lst
Complete port information available at /u01/prod/inst/apps/prod_ext/admin/out/portpool.lst
UTL_FILE_DIR on database tier consists of the following directories.
1. /usr/tmp
2. /u01/prod/temp
3. /u01/prod/db/tech_st/11.2.0/appsutil/outbound/prod_r1213
4. /usr/tmp
Choose a value which will be set as APPLPTMP value on the target node [1] : 2
Creating the new APPL_TOP Context file from :
/u01/prod/apps/apps_st/appl/ad/12.0.0/admin/template/adxmlctx.tmp
The new APPL_TOP context file has been created :
/u01/prod/inst/virtualext/prod_ext.xml
Log file located at /u01/prod/inst/virtualext/log/CloneContext_0331113156.log
contextfile=/u01/prod/inst/virtualext/prod_ext.xml
Check Clone Context logfile /u01/prod/inst/virtualext/log/CloneContext_0331113156.log for details.
### 按照context文件内容,创建目录
s_config_home
s_ora_config_home
s_logs_dir
s_pids_dir
grep -e s_config_home -e s_ora_config_home -e s_logs_dir -e s_pids_dir /u01/prod/inst/virtualext/prod_ext.xml
<config_home oa_var="s_config_home">/u01/prod/inst/apps/prod_ext</config_home>
<ora_config_home oa_var="s_ora_config_home">/u01/prod/inst/apps/prod_ext/ora</ora_config_home>
<logs_dir oa_var="s_logs_dir">/u01/prod/inst/apps/prod_ext/logs</logs_dir>
<pids_dir oa_var="s_pids_dir">/u01/prod/inst/apps/prod_ext/pids</pids_dir>
mkdir -p /u01/prod/inst/apps/prod_ext
mkdir -p /u01/prod/inst/apps/prod_ext/ora
mkdir -p /u01/prod/inst/apps/prod_ext/logs
mkdir -p /u01/prod/inst/apps/prod_ext/pids
grep -E 's_config_home|s_ora_config_home|s_logs_dir|s_pids_dir' /u01/prod/inst/virtualext/prod_ext.xml
修改context_file
<TIER_ADMIN oa_var="s_isAdmin">NO</TIER_ADMIN>
<TIER_FORMS oa_var="s_isForms">NO</TIER_FORMS>
<TIER_NODE oa_var="s_isConc">NO</TIER_NODE>
<TIER_FORMSDEV oa_var="s_isFormsDev">NO</TIER_FORMSDEV>
<TIER_NODEDEV oa_var="s_isConcDev">NO</TIER_NODEDEV>
s_active_webport
s_login_page
s_server_ip_addres
s_oc4j_cluster_nodes(修改为和s_ons_remoteport端口相同)
s_external_url
s_jsp_main_mode(设置为recompile)
使用下面命令查看端口冲突
java oracle/apps/ad/util/PortPool -e /u01/prod/inst/virtualext/prod_ext.xml -pool 0
修改PROFILE属性为SERVERRESP
sqlplus apps/apps @$FND_TOP/patch/115/sql/txkChangeProfH.sql SERVRESP
运行autoconfig
$AD_TOP/bin/adconfig.sh
/u01/prod/inst/virtualext/prod_ext.xml
启动外网应用
/u01/prod/inst/apps/prod_ext/admin/scripts/adopmnctl.sh startall
/u01/prod/inst/apps/prod_ext/admin/scripts/adopmnctl.sh stopall
**粗体** _斜体_ [链接](http://example.com) `代码` - 列表 > 引用
。你还可以使用@
来通知其他用户。